WITB Time Machine: Top 5 on the OWGR May 1996
No. 1: Greg Norman
DRIVER: King Cobra Deep Face “Bore Thru” 9 Degrees with a True Temper Dynamic Gold X400 @43 1/2 inches
3-WOOD: Maruman Conductor 13 degrees with Dynamic Gold X400 42.5 inches
IRONS: Cobra Norman Tour Blades (2-PW) with Dynamic Gold X100 “Sensicore” Prototypes
*soft-stepped 8-PW
WEDGES: MacGregor hand Ground (52,57) with Dynamic Gold S400
PUTTER: Ping Anser 2 (35 inches)
BALL: Maxfli HT-100
GRIPS: Golf Pride Tour Velvet Cord logo down
GLOVE: Greg Norman
No. 2 Nick Price
DRIVER: TaylorMade Burner Tour 8 degrees with a Flex Twist Titanium Shaft X @44 Inches
3-WOOD: TaylorMade Tour Spoon 13 degrees with Dynamic Gold X100 42.5 inches
IRONS: Wilson Staff Ultra (1) Ram Laser FX Forged CB (3) Golden Ram Tour Grinds (4-PW) with Dynamic Gold X100
WEDGES: Cleveland 588 Copper (56) Raw (60) with Dynamic Gold S400 (56) G/Loomis Graphite (60)
PUTTER: Bobby Grace “Fat Lady Swings”
BALL: Precept EV Extra Spin
GRIPS: Golf Pride Pro Only Crown Full Cord
GLOVE: Bridgestone
No. 3 Corey Pavin
DRIVER: Cleveland VAS Driver 10 degrees with H.E.T Graphite X flex
3-WOOD: Cleveland VAS Strong 3 12.5 degrees with H.E.T Graphite X flex
4-WOOD: Cleveland VAS 16 degrees with True Temper Dynamic Gold S400
IRONS: Cleveland VAS 792 (3-PW) with True Temper Dynamic Gold S400
WEDGES: Cleveland 485 Copper (56, 60) with True Temper Dynamic Gold S400
PUTTER: Clevland Classic Blade
BALL: Titleist Tour Balata 100
GRIPS: Golf Pride Victory Green
No. 4 Colin Montgomerie
DRIVER: Callaway Big Bertha “Jim Dent” 9 degrees with an Aldila RCH Pro Series Strong Flex
3-WOOD: Callaway War Bird 3+ 13 degrees with an Aldila RCH Pro Series Strong Flex
IRONS: Callaway Big Bertha (2-PW) with Precision FCM 6.5 shafts
WEDGES: Cleveland 588 (56,60) with True Temper Dynamic Gold S400
PUTTER: Ping Pal 5 Copper
BALL: Titleist Tour Balata 100
GRIPS: Golf Pride Pro Only Crown
GLOVE: FootJoy
No. 5 Ernie Els
DRIVER: Callaway Great Big Bertha War Bird 8 degrees with an RCH 36 Pro Series Strong Flex 45 inches
3-WOOD: Lynx Parallex BOOM BOOM 13 degrees with PT Graphite X flex 43 inches
IRONS: Lynx Parallex (2-PW) with True Temper Dynamic Gold X100
WEDGES: Cleveland 588 (56,60) with True Temper Dynamic Gold S400
PUTTER: Ping Anser with Neumann Leather Grip 35 Inches
BALL: Titleist Tour Balata 100
GRIPS: Golf Pride Tour Wrap
GLOVE: Titleist Players

Not sure how the VAS 792 (not “793”) was junk. The extended length improved MOI, the offset was a book to many slicers (a lot more back in those days), and the anti-vibration badge became de rigueur for cast irons.
The look was extreme, which is why later versions were toned down and made to look more traditional. But the design features live on to this day.
